I have a '01 s type v6 with AT. Because of starting problem, it's been sitting a while, I found the fuel problem -no gas in cylinder head, fully charged battery, no burnt fuses, inertia valve is depressed, starts with starting fluid...etc. and decided to replace fuel pump.
Finally I got a new pump, removed fuel line, electric connector and plastic cap but the fuel pump bucket won't come out. It almost feels like got stuck at the bottom of tank......Is there any trick to remove the pump out of tank? Thank you.
